Morning Update: Lala Goes, Barrett Has the Key
Thursday night Devens won Blockbuster and LaTrice went home 4–2 over Taylor. The house is in jury. Barrett has the Week 9 key. No noms yet. He told the camera he wants an Icon out — or Yash. Eight remain.

Thursday night, house time, and the branch from yesterday morning's note that actually fired is the one nobody in the bathroom planned around: Rick Devens won the Blockbuster, pulled himself off the block, and LaTrice Verrett went home 4–2 next to the woman the bathroom swore it was saving her from. Then the feeds came back and Barrett Pfeiffer was wearing the HOH key. The board says Week 9 now: Barrett HOH, no nominations, no veto, eight people left. Jury has started. Buckle in.
The Blockbuster and the 4–2
The comp, as televised: a ball pit, a set of stairs, items to drop and hang, four balls to win. Devens is first out of the pit, first to score, and rings in with his fourth ball before anyone else gets close. Julie confirms it — Devens is safe, and LaTrice and Taylor Brown sit in the eviction chairs.
The vote goes 4–2. Drew Campbell, as HOH, doesn't vote. Dee Valladares, Barrett, Yash Patel, and Devens vote to evict LaTrice. Angela Murray and Melody Morris vote to evict Taylor. Julie reads it, LaTrice stands, smiles, hugs everyone — a big one for Taylor — tells the house to be good to each other, and says she loves them.
Her exit interview is the best thing on the broadcast. She hashtags herself #confused, says she faked it till she made it, points out she's 58 and a woman can do anything, and says she's excited for her jury spot — see you finale night, with a dress and fabulous shoes. She liked the goodbye messages from Angela and Taylor. Drew's and Yash's, less so.
Julie closes the show by announcing BB Comics is this week's veto, and Jay Mohr is on the Unlocked stage, and neither of those is tonight's story.
What that did to yesterday's card
Yesterday's card said the bathroom coalition wanted to keep Lala and evict Taylor. Hold that up against the vote and watch it dissolve.
Melody and Angela actually did it — they're the two Taylor votes. Barrett and Yash voted Lala out, which means Barrett executed the other sentence he said Wednesday, not the overnight keep-Lala plan he nodded along to. Dee voted Lala out despite spending yesterday asking why anyone would cut Lala. And Devens voted Lala out, which is the one vote that matched what its owner said in advance. Give the man that much.
So the pair the bathroom wanted saved sat on the block together, and the coalition that built the plan split its own vote down the middle. If you want the full anatomy of how that plan got assembled, yesterday's note has it. You don't need it rebuilt here. What you need is what happened next.
At 6:08 PM the feeds are live and Devens is walking Dee through the Blockbuster win. At 6:10 he asks her who she voted out. Dee says Taylor's votes were Yash and Angela. Devens says Yash is lying. Dee says Yash is a F'ing liar. Note for the record: Dee is wrong. Yash voted Lala out, same as she did. She is calling him a liar for a vote he didn't cast.
It travels anyway. 6:16, Dee tells Barrett that Yash is telling people he voted to evict Lala — then she says Taylor. 6:32, Melody tells Drew that Yash told Dee and Devens he voted Lala out. Drew does not care, which is the most Drew sentence of the night.
Then 6:42, and here's the jewel. Yash tells Melody that when he passed Barrett in the hallway, Barrett said vote out Lala. Melody says: I voted out Lala. That is false. Melody voted Taylor on national television about ninety minutes earlier. Yash says he told Angela it was Melody. Angela is listening. So the two people accusing each other of lying about the vote include one who's telling the truth and being called a liar for it, and one who's lying to his face and getting away with it.
Jury, briefly
Lala said the jury spot herself on the live show, and the house is already operating on it — Yash is talking about jury members seeing goodbye messages, Devens and Taylor are gaming out have-nots after jury. We're in it. Eight remain: Drew, Barrett, and Melody as the three FAP members, whether or not they're voting like it; Dee, Devens, and Angela as the Icons; plus Yash and Taylor. Lala is out of the house and on the jury, which is a new job for a woman who spent the week asking who the fourth vote was.
Barrett has the key
Feeds cut for the HOH comp. At 9:57 PM they return, and Barrett is in the kitchen wearing the key. No comp name on the record — Barrett later says there was a lot of running, Yash did quite terrible, Melody did good, Devens went 5-for-7, and Dee went 6-for-7 on balls. Dee and Melody are the have-nots.
Around 10:00, Devens tells Taylor he kept her over Lala and assumes Angela was one of those votes. Angela voted Taylor. Taylor says she didn't want Lala to go with a zero. Lala got two.
Around 1:20 AM Friday, Barrett gets the HOH room and the letter from his mom, and the house goes soft for an hour. Angela is crying and Yash is holding her. Melody is crushed by the letter and pretend-calls her own mom. It's sweet. It's texture. It's not the spine.
The spine is 2:13 AM, Barrett alone with the camera. He says he kind of told Devens he was kind of good — he's been lying to him for a week so he could keep lying to him. He wants an Icon out this week. If he doesn't get one, he wants Yash. And to make it stick, he says he needs to nominate all three Icons, so the veto can't save the target and two of them are safe anyway.
That is a camtalk, not a nomination ceremony. Nothing is on the block. But Week 9 opens with a key, a mom's letter, and a man explaining to a camera exactly which three people he'd like to line up. Watch the noms.
